Born in 1862 near Machynlleth Rhys J. Huws was an independent minister, poet and teacher.

He was the minister for Bethesda chapel between 1905 and 1912.

He was instrumental in the establishment of the children's eisteddfod.

The plaque is Welsh language only and the text reads.

CARTREF
RHYS J. HUWS
1862 - 1917
GWEINIDOG CAPEL BETHESDA
1905 - 12
SEFYDLYDD EISTEDDFOD Y PLANT

Translation:

HOME OF
RHYS J. HUWS
1862 - 1917
MINISTER AT BETHESDA CHAPEL
1905 - 12
A FOUNDER OF THE CHILDREN'S EISTEDDFOD.

The plaque is easy to view from the pavement.
